What is Enterprise Security?
Enterprise security represents the comprehensive strategy, technologies, and processes designed to protect an organization’s entire IT infrastructure—including networks, servers, applications, connected devices, and cloud services—from unauthorized access, data breaches, and cyberattacks.
Unlike small business security, which may focus on perimeter defense, enterprise-level security handles immense complexity, requiring:
Always-on Scanning: Continuous monitoring of data and traffic.
Automated Patching: Rapidly updating systems to eliminate vulnerabilities.

A modern enterprise security framework must cover several key areas to be effective against evolving threats, such as zero-day attacks and ransomware:
Identity and Access Management (IAM): Ensuring only authorized users have access to specific data and systems.
Cloud Security: Protecting data and applications as organizations migrate away from on-premise infrastructure.
Endpoint Security: Protecting all devices connected to the network, including employee laptops, mobile devices, and IoT devices.

To establish a strong defense, organizations should adopt the following best practices:
Define Assets and Environment: Maintain a comprehensive, updated inventory of all servers, workstations, and cloud services to understand what needs protection.
Implement Early Detection Systems: Use AI-powered detection tools to identify threats early, which can prevent further damage.
